A copper wire and an aluminium wire have lengths in the ratio 5 : 2, diameters in the ratio 4 : 3 and forces applied in the ratio 4 : 5. Find the ratio of increase in length of the copper wire to that of aluminium wire.

(Let YCu=1.1×1011 Nm-2, YAl=0.7×1011 Nm-2 )

Detailed Solution

Given the ratio of copper to aluminum wire length is l1:l2=5:2

and the wire's diameter ratio is d1:d2=4:3

The increase in length of a wire under tension can be calculated using Hooke's Law:

copper wire,

l1=F1l1A1Y1________(1)

aluminum wire,

l2=F2l2A2Y2________(2)

from equations 1 and 2,

l1l2=l1l2.A2A1.Y2Y1.F1F2Y2Y1=YAlYCu=0.71.1

l1l2=52.πr22πr12.0.7×10111.1×1011.45

l1l2=52×32222×711×45

l1l2=6388

Hence the correct answer is 6388.
